Signing and Signature Verification Overview and Algorithm Specifications

To ensure data integrity and non-repudiation, you can use the generated or imported key to perform signing and signature verification.

Supported Algorithms

The following table lists the supported specifications for signing and signature verification.

The key management service specifications include mandatory specifications and optional specifications. Mandatory specifications are algorithm specifications that must be supported. Optional specifications can be used based on actual situation. Before using the optional specifications, refer to the documents provided by the vendor to ensure that the specifications are supported.

You are advised to use mandatory specifications in your development for compatibility purposes.

Specifications for Standard-System Devices

Algorithm/MD Algorithm/Padding ModeDescriptionAPI VersionMandatory
RSA/MD5/PKCS1_V1_5
RSA/SHA1/PKCS1_V1_5
RSA/SHA224/PKCS1_V1_5
RSA/SHA224/PSS
In PSS mode, the salt length can be set to the digest length or maximum length (Maximum length = Key length - Digest length - 2). For details, see HuksRsaPssSaltLenType.8+No
RSA/SHA256/PKCS1_V1_5
RSA/SHA384/PKCS1_V1_5
RSA/SHA512/PKCS1_V1_5
RSA/SHA256/PSS
RSA/SHA384/PSS
RSA/SHA512/PSS
In PSS mode, the salt length can be set to the digest length or maximum length (Maximum length = Key length - Digest length - 2). For details, see HuksRsaPssSaltLenType.8+Yes
RSA/NoDigest/PKCS1_V1_5TAG HuksKeyDigest.HUKS_DIGEST_NONE must be specified with NoDigest. The service side hashes the plaintext and passes in the hashed data. The length of the hashed data must meet the MD algorithm specifications supported by RSA signing and signature verification.9+Yes
DSA/SHA1
DSA/SHA224
DSA/SHA256
DSA/SHA384
DSA/SHA512
-8+No
DSA/NoDigestTAG HuksKeyDigest.HUKS_DIGEST_NONE must be specified with NoDigest.9+No
ECC/SHA1
ECC/SHA224
-8+No
ECC/SHA256
ECC/SHA384
ECC/SHA512
The ECC algorithm supports elliptic curve functions P-256, P-384, and P-521.8+Yes
ECC/NoDigestTAG HuksKeyDigest.HUKS_DIGEST_NONE must be specified with NoDigest.9+No
ED25519/NoDigestTAG HuksKeyDigest.HUKS_DIGEST_NONE must be specified with NoDigest.8+Yes
SM2/SM3-9+Yes

Specifications for Mini-System Devices

Before implementing the specifications for mini-system devices, determine whether your device supports the related specifications.

Algorithm/MD Algorithm/Padding ModeDescriptionAPI Version
RSA/SHA256/PKCS1_V1_5-12+
RSA/SHA256/PSS-12+
RSA/SHA1/ISO_IEC_9796_2Minimum data length = Key length - 21 bytes12+
